What is a Divan Bed Base?

Construction Fundamentals

Structural Framework A divan base consists of a sturdy wooden frame, typically made from pine or plywood, that provides the structural foundation for the entire bed system. This frame is engineered to distribute weight evenly and provide stable support for any mattress type.

Platform Support System The top of the divan base features a firm, flat surface that supports the mattress directly. This can be solid wood, plywood, or a sprung system, depending on the specific base type and intended mattress compatibility.

Fabric Covering The entire base is wrapped in fabric that matches or complements the mattress, creating a finished, cohesive appearance. This fabric covering serves both aesthetic and practical purposes, protecting the base structure while providing an attractive finish.

Height and Proportions Standard divan bases typically measure between 12-16 inches in height, though custom options are available. This height provides optimal bed proportions while allowing for storage integration where desired.

Types of Divan Bed Bases

Platform Top Bases

Solid Platform Construction Platform top divan bases feature a solid, flat surface that provides firm, even support across the entire mattress area. This construction works exceptionally well with memory foam, latex, and other mattresses that benefit from consistent support.

Benefits for Mattress Longevity The even support provided by platform tops helps prevent mattress sagging and ensures consistent wear patterns, potentially extending mattress life significantly.

Ideal Mattress Compatibility Platform bases work best with mattresses that don't require additional spring support, making them perfect for modern foam-based mattress technologies.

Sprung Edge Bases

Spring System Integration Sprung edge divan bases incorporate a spring system around the perimeter that provides additional give and responsiveness. This construction adds a subtle bounce that some sleepers prefer.

Enhanced Comfort The spring edge provides a softer feel when sitting on the bed edge and can enhance the overall comfort experience for certain mattress types.

Traditional Construction This style represents the more traditional divan base construction and works particularly well with innerspring mattresses that benefit from additional spring support.

Ottoman Bases

Hydraulic Lift Systems Ottoman divan bases feature gas-strut lifting mechanisms that allow the entire mattress and top platform to lift, revealing substantial storage space beneath.

Maximum Storage Capacity Ottoman bases typically provide more storage space than drawer-based alternatives, as the entire base interior is available for storage without dividers or mechanisms taking up space.

Easy Access Storage The lifting mechanism makes accessing stored items simple and convenient, without the need to pull out drawers or move furniture.

Drawer Storage Bases

Built-in Drawer Systems These bases incorporate one, two, or four drawers that slide out from the base sides, providing organized storage that's easily accessible.

Drawer Configuration Options Drawers can be positioned on one side, both sides, or at the foot of the bed, allowing customization based on room layout and storage needs.

Smooth Operating Hardware Quality drawer bases feature smooth-running drawer slides and sturdy construction that withstands regular use.

Zip and Link Bases

Modular Construction Zip and link divan bases consist of two separate bases that can be zipped together to create larger bed sizes or used separately for individual comfort preferences.

Flexibility Benefits This system allows couples to have different base types (one with storage, one without) while maintaining a unified appearance when combined.

Easy Transport The separate components make moving and room access easier, particularly valuable for narrow staircases or tight spaces.

Size Options and Specifications

Standard UK Sizes

Single Divan Bases (3ft) Measuring 90cm x 190cm, single divan bases are perfect for children's rooms, guest bedrooms, or studio apartments where space efficiency is crucial.

Small Double (4ft) At 120cm x 190cm, small double bases provide more sleeping space than singles while fitting in rooms where full doubles might be too large.

Double Divan Bases (4ft 6in) Standard double bases measure 135cm x 190cm and represent the most popular size for couples' bedrooms, providing good space efficiency and comfort.

King Size (5ft) King size bases at 150cm x 200cm offer additional width and length, providing superior comfort for couples and individuals who prefer more sleeping space.

Super King (6ft) The largest standard size at 180cm x 200cm, super king divan bases create luxurious sleeping arrangements for spacious master bedrooms.

Material Considerations

Frame Construction Materials

Solid Pine Framework Traditional solid pine construction provides excellent durability and strength while being cost-effective. Pine's natural properties make it ideal for furniture construction.

Plywood Construction Engineered plywood offers superior strength and stability compared to solid wood, with less susceptibility to warping or splitting over time.

Composite Materials Some manufacturers use composite materials that provide consistent quality and performance while often being more environmentally sustainable.

Fabric Covering Options

Damask Fabrics Traditional damask coverings provide elegant, durable surfaces that coordinate well with classic mattress designs and bedroom decor.

Modern Synthetic Fabrics Contemporary synthetic fabrics often offer superior stain resistance and durability while providing attractive appearances that complement modern bedroom styles.

Breathable Materials Some high-end divan bases feature breathable fabric coverings that promote air circulation and help regulate temperature.

Support Surface Materials

Plywood Platforms Smooth plywood platforms provide firm, consistent support that works well with most mattress types while being cost-effective and durable.

Solid Wood Slats Some premium bases feature solid wood slat systems that provide excellent support while allowing some air circulation beneath the mattress.

Reinforced Composite Advanced composite materials can provide superior strength and durability while maintaining the flat support surface that many mattresses require.

Maintenance and Care

Regular Maintenance

Fabric Care Regular vacuuming keeps fabric coverings clean and extends their life. Address spills immediately to prevent staining.

Storage System Maintenance Drawer slides and ottoman gas struts benefit from periodic lubrication and adjustment to maintain smooth operation.

Support Surface Care Keep the mattress support surface clean and check periodically for any signs of wear or damage that might affect mattress support.

Long-term Care

Component Replacement Quality divan bases often allow for component replacement, such as drawer hardware or gas struts, extending the base's useful life.

Professional Servicing Complex storage systems may benefit from occasional professional servicing to ensure optimal operation and safety.

Preventive Care Avoiding overloading storage compartments and operating mechanisms gently helps prevent premature wear and maintains functionality.
